Awards Received

  • Silver Star

    Service:

    United States Navy

    Rank:

    Seaman First Class

    Division:

    U.S.S. Hammann (DD-412)

    Action Date:

    June 6, 1942

    Bureau of Naval Personnel Information Bulletin No. 312 (March 1943)

    The President of the United States of America takes pleasure in presenting the Silver Star to Seaman First Class Herman Stoddard Johnson, United States Navy, for conspicuous gallantry and intrepidity in action against the enemy while serving on board the Destroyer U.S.S. HAMMANN (DD-412), at the time of that vessel’s destruction by enemy torpedoes in the vicinity of Midway Island, on 6 June 1942. Performing all of his duties aboard the U.S.S. HAMMANN with ability and efficiency, Seaman First Class Johnson, after that vessel was struck by enemy torpedoes and was sinking rapidly, launched a life raft, provided life jackets and assisted his shipmates over the side, until the ship was completely submerged and he went down into the sea. His gallant actions and selfless devotion to duty, without regard for his own life, were in keeping with the highest traditions of the United States Naval Service.
